Found across Africa, the Middle East, and South Asia, the Honey Badger has a well-earned reputation as one of the most fearless animals on the planet.
Its skin is so thick and loose that it can twist around to bite an attacker that grabbed it from behind. Its skin is also resistant enough to deflect porcupine quills and even machete blows!
It has high venom resistance, regularly hunting and eating venomous snakes including cobras. It has been documented being bitten, briefly collapsing, and then simply getting back up and continuing to eat the snake that just bit it.
Honey Badger
(Mellivora capensis)
